Woman, 2 Children Hurt in Hit-and-Run Pedestrian Crash at Buckingham Way in Fresno

 
FRESNO, CA (August 21, 2023) — A woman and two toddlers reported minor injuries in a hit-and-run pedestrian accident at Buckingham Way and Van Ness Boulevard.
 
According to the California Highway Patrol, the hit-and-run accident happened Friday afternoon in the Old Fig Garden neighborhood. Around 4:00 p.m., a driver driving forward after making a stop struck a stroller with two boys — ages 1 and 2 — in it. Upon impact, the stroller toppled over, leaving the two children strapped in their seatbelts with minor scrapes and bumps.
 
Rather than pulling over, the driver — described as a man — left the scene. Now, authorities need witnesses’ help in looking for the vehicle and driver involved. If anyone has more information, please call the CHP at 559-262-0400.
 
When you make a complete stop at a stop sign or intersection, clear the road before proceeding. It can come second nature for many drivers to quickly proceed before watching for any pedestrians or bicyclists. Stay stopped and let pedestrians pass if they have the right-of-way.
